Output 893b289cf4227484f7654ce3b7da95cf061bea568a8e8acd24789f3e90d84157:3

value
24776064
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8f30233e76985a99465eb9837c48061db0929585 OP_EQUAL
address
3Ek8De3oYmrmHdq2rDsCHiM555x6p1SnXB
transaction
893b289cf4227484f7654ce3b7da95cf061bea568a8e8acd24789f3e90d84157
spent
true